Estimation of Floating Plastic Debris Surface in Inland Waters using Spectral Unmixing with Multispectral Data

Cerra, Daniele and Auer, Stefan and Baissero Garcia, Adrian and Bachofer, Felix (2024) Estimation of Floating Plastic Debris Surface in Inland Waters using Spectral Unmixing with Multispectral Data. In: International Geoscience and Remote Sensing Symposium (IGARSS), pp. 4393-4396. IEEE. IGARSS 2024, 2024-07-07 - 2024-07-12, Athens, Griechenland. doi: 10.1109/IGARSS53475.2024.10641060.

[img] PDF
2MB

Official URL: https://ieeexplore.ieee.org/abstract/document/10641060

Abstract

Unlike hard classification from medium-resolution sensors, spectral unmixing at sub-pixel level offers improved accuracy in estimating the total surface occupied by a material of interest within a given area. While in ideal cases imaging spectrometer data should be utilized for this purpose, we propose to use a limited number of fixed classes in order to perform spectral unmixing from multispectral data to address the specific challenge of estimating the surface area covered by floating plastic debris in inland waters. In that context, working with multispectral data is motivated by extended opportunities to identify and monitor narrow water channels for variable plastic appearances, in terms of extended coverage, spatial and temporal resolution.
